    2. "Fortunate Son" - Creedence Clearwater Revival

    Why it's great for dance: This song is a powerful protest anthem with a driving rhythm that's perfect for a more politically charged or emotionally resonant dance piece. The lyrics speak to social inequality and the realities of war, making it a great choice for a performance that aims to provoke thought and inspire change.

    Dance style suggestion: Contemporary dance or modern dance would be ideal for conveying the song's message. Think about incorporating movements that express struggle, resistance, and hope. This song would also work well for a lyrical hip-hop routine with a strong narrative.

    3. "Born in the U.S.A." - Bruce Springsteen

    Why it's great for dance: Despite its upbeat tempo, this song carries a strong message about the struggles of veterans. The contrast between the music and the lyrics creates a unique tension that can be explored through dance. It's great for a performance that's both energetic and thought-provoking.

    Dance style suggestion: A blend of modern and street dance could work well to capture the song's mix of energy and grit. Consider incorporating elements of breakdancing or hip-hop to reflect the working-class roots of the song.

    Tips for Choreographing to Army-Themed Songs

    • Research the song's context: Understand the history and meaning behind the song to inform your choreography.
    • Incorporate military movements: Consider adding elements of marching, saluting, or other military-inspired gestures.
    • Tell a story: Use your dance to convey a narrative or message related to the themes of the song.
    • Vary the dynamics: Use both strong, powerful movements and more subtle, nuanced gestures to create a dynamic and engaging performance.
    • Pay attention to the music: Let the music guide your choreography, and be sure to highlight key moments and changes in tempo.
